#28296e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#28296e is composed of 15.7% red, 16.1%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.6%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 239.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 29.4%. #28296e color hex could be obtained by blending #5052dc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#28296e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030309 is the darkest color, while #fafaf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#28296e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4b4b is the less saturated color, while #050791 is the most saturated one.
